Halloween Candles

I've been busy here and there in the Igloo...  some of the things I've been working on I've finished.  These were quick and easy!


I saw these black Halloween candles at my local Giant, and I just knew what I had to do with them LOL!  the fact that they were 10 for $10 helped.  And they take replaceable batteries...even better.

I cut some Stampin up Howlstooth and Scarringbone DSP and wrapped it around the candle.  I punched out some bats out of black cardstock.  Then I inked them with some white craft ink.  I attached them with some dimensionals and VoilĂ !

I made these for a few co-workers who appreciate my projects for their cubicles :)

the last few weekends, I just haven't felt my mojo.  I wanted to create, but the weather was hot-and it just gets too hot in the igloo to focus.  So on Saturday I was lucky to be able to get together with an old friend.  She came over to scrapbook, but I was planning on getting some cards done.  Pinterest has been my latest addiction, and I've seen so many ideas that I liked.  So I managed to organize a bit more-the igloo really needs an overhaul.  I want to get rid of the old stuff, to make room for the new.  My SU punches have multiplied lol.  So I went to Home Depot a while back and got these little wire baskets for my peg board.  I needed more of the large ones, so Friday night I got 2 more sets.  They're nice, they come with a small, medium and large.  So it offers some options for storing items.
I can store 10 of the new style Stampin UP! punches in a large bin, and 8 of the old style paddle punches in the large bin.  I used 2 of the small ones to hold the real small SU! punches.  I also used a large basket to hold the border punches I have as well.  Before Friday, I only had 2 of the large ones, this makes a big difference.  And I love that they're all at my fingertips.

To the left, you can see a bit of another small bin-it's holding my SU! stampin mist, two way glue, liquid glue and staz on cleaner (there is also a little container of ibuprofen)   I also have other brackets and hooks from when I did a lot of scrapbooking in place as well.  always need to keep my scissors within reach, and the colour coach is a help when trying to decide on colour combos.  Also to the far left are 2 sets of brackets to hold my 12" trimmers. 

I'm always looking for new storage ideas-that will work for me.  I like having everything at my fingertips.

then my favourite piece today... This stamp set is called "A Cherry On Top" it's a hostess set.  And it's too stinking cute!  I knew I needed it as soon as I saw it!  I stamped the dome lid on the SU! Window sheet in Staz on black.  While that was drying, I then stamped the image on the SU! Whisper white card stock.  I then carefully cut the dome out with a craft knife.  I mounted the window sheet behind the whisper white layer, lining up the black to appear from behind the cut out section.  I then took a piece of whisper white card stock, and stamped the cupcake image and put that behind the window sheet.  Then mounted it all to the front of the card base.  I stamped the greeting in melon mambo on melon mambo paper-for a tone on tone look, and cut it out using one of the apothecary accents framelits.  I then put it on the front of the card with SU! Dimensionals.  This card is awesome!
